Output 6962c365534fa01a86153b8f09aad07ebcdeea3e4ea4ad42d08a39e09d57e0ec:6

value
296518
script pubkey
OP_0 OP_PUSHBYTES_20 65e4559adac8872e05bcc532fba0484be8ec7f4e
address
bc1qvhj9txk6ezrjupduc5e0hgzgf05wcl6w29q4le
transaction
6962c365534fa01a86153b8f09aad07ebcdeea3e4ea4ad42d08a39e09d57e0ec
confirmations
111877
spent
true